N-piperidine Ibrutinib hydrochloride
N-piperidine Ibrutinib hydrochloride (Compound 1) is a reversible Ibrutinib derivative. N-piperidine Ibrutinib hydrochloride is a potent BTK inhibitor with IC50s of 51.0 and 30.7 nM for WT BTK and C481S BTK, respectively. N-piperidine Ibrutinib hydrochloride can be used as a BTK ligand in the synthesis of a series of PROTACs, such as SJF620 (HY-133137) . SJF620 is a potent PROTAC BTK degrader with a DC50 of 7.9 nM.
Product Specifications
CAS Number
2231747-18-3
Field of Research
Pharmacology & Drug Discovery
Purity
>98% (HPLC)
Solubility
In Vitro: DMSO : 100 mg/mL (236.46 mM; Ultrasonic) H2O : 50 mg/mL (118.23 mM; Ultrasonic)
Smiles
Cl.Nc1ncnc2n (nc (-c3ccc (Oc4ccccc4) cc3) c12) C1CCNCC1
Molecular Formula
C22H23ClN6O
Molecular Weight
422.91
Storage Conditions
Storage temperature: -20°C. Stability: ≥ 2 years
